Output 89cf654c3d9e4d0735e1663fe2725ac407145b63e42c618efd96a7e3c8b160a3:0

value
1739551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054367ef6061a11e92bf4a851dea2d0bf125b6b0 OP_EQUAL
address
32Ar3xGHx7z5ksjXk7isB3LUiigYhJfQEL
transaction
89cf654c3d9e4d0735e1663fe2725ac407145b63e42c618efd96a7e3c8b160a3
confirmations
88757
spent
true